Gone are the days when many Chennai residents used to book the LPG cylinders regularly in Chennai. Times have changed and now in Chennai there has been a dip in the LPG cylinders booking. The intense heat and hike in the cooking gas prices have been cited as the important reasons behind the reduction in the LPG cylinder bookings in Chennai.
It was brought to light by a distributor in Chennai that normally in the first half of the month the bookings would be high but now the bookings have reduced. He added that customers who visit the agency complain about the hike in the LPG cylinder rates. Now, a customer would have to shell out Rs 1000 for a single cylinder. It must be noted that Rs 976 is now the price of a 14kg cylinder and it came into effect from 22nd March 2022 onwards. On this day only, the cost of petrol and diesel also increased. As per a resident from T. Nagar, the TN government must not hike the price of LPG cylinder. She added that Rs 20 was given to the cylinder delivery boy and including this amount the total was Rs 976.
Successive governments regarded LPG as an essential commodity and they have provided universal subsidies. This was according to another Chennai distributor. He hinted that profit making was not the objective of the government. It is now said that the price of a domestic LPG cylinder would go up by Rs 260.
It was revealed by a homemaker from Kannagi Nagar in Chennai that she had reduced the number of daily items and shifted to a firewood stove from an LPG cylinder. She then explained that she has been cooking just twice daily and stopped heating the food items and water etc to stretch the gas cylinder from the usual 40 days.
